Last year, Kufstein hosted a celebrated premiere, and this year Bregenz is expanding the program: "Workation" is becoming, in a sense, the meta-level of DestinationCamp. The 14th edition of the industry gathering for German-speaking destination tourism explores this trend: Workation – the combination of periods of (remote) work and typical holiday experiences – is most successful when the offered experiences can be effortlessly integrated around work appointments.
For DSTNCMP²⁴ in Bregenz, the concept of a Destination Card was transferred to the VIP wristbands and tickets of the participants: These ensure free travel with the Pfänderbahn, with Lake Constance boat trips, and free admission to the "KUB Kunsthaus Bregenz" and the "vorarlberg museum". This applies from Friday, May 17, to Sunday, May 26, 2024.
In addition, the approximately 300 participants of DSTNCMP²⁴ can also book five exclusive experience programs for free on the session days, Wednesday and Thursday (May 22 and 23, 2024). Those who do not wish to use the afternoons in Bregenz for (remote) work can use this opportunity to get to know the Vorarlberg state capital and its surroundings from various perspectives.
And when most DSTNCMP²⁴ participants begin their journey home on Friday morning after Thursday evening's closing event, a new experience program simultaneously begins for 40 particularly curious individuals: a visit to the data:room at CampusVäre in Dornbirn.
This interdisciplinary innovation project creates a very special framework for effective decision-making: The data:room focuses on evaluating diverse data from various sources related to a specific question and brings together people from different (economic) sectors with as diverse mindsets and experiences as possible. The Future Health Lab pursues a similar approach to revolutionize Austria's healthcare system. Participants learn from both projects how better and more informed cross-industry decisions can be made and solutions found with the help of data and its networked interpretation.
For participants of this optional session, DSTNCMP²⁴ concludes with another pilot project: a communal lunch at the Tisch Zwölf-Hub of CampusVäre. This project aims to promote Vorarlberg's circular economy culture while also contributing to a special working atmosphere through shared meals featuring regional produce.

FIVE EXPLORER TIPS FOR TWO DSTNCMP24 AFTERNOONS
On Wednesday and Thursday, participants can choose from five experience tips, which are bookable on both days. The number of participants is limited for each, so a quick decision is recommended. Information and registration at destinationcamp.guest.net
At ALPLA, a globally successful family business for plastic packaging, you can interactively experience how the circular economy can function. Participants learn how the CO2 footprint of packaging can be captured and reduced within the recycling loop.
Stand-up paddlers experience Bregenz and neighboring Lochau along the "Pipeline" from the water. Where the Genoa-Ingolstadt oil pipeline shaped the Lake Constance shore until 1997, an idyllic strolling and local recreation area has now emerged for walkers, cyclists, bathers, and SUP enthusiasts.
A look behind the scenes of the Seebühne (floating stage) and the Festspielhaus (festival hall) can also be booked free of charge for DSTNCMP24 participants: They will learn curious and interesting facts about the history, development, and daily stage life of the world's largest floating stage.
Visitors to the Bio-Austria farm on the Halden near Lochau will learn how comfortable Asian yaks feel in Vorarlberg and what can be made from the fur, horn, or meat of these shaggy black longhorns.
The modern state capital faces Lake Constance. However, the city tour "Bregenz – more than just a lake!" leads from the Festspielhaus by the lake, through the historic Thurn und Taxis Park to the baroque Gallus Church, and further into the Upper Town. Its charming alleys wind up the slope of Pfänderberg to the square Martinsturm. From the top floor of this former merchant's house, a magnificent view over the city and the lake awaits.
